Australia Bushfires Explained: Key Updates and What to Know

Australia is currently facing catastrophic bushfires, particularly in Victoria, with reports indicating significant destruction and three people unaccounted for. The situation is being driven by extreme heat and strong winds, creating dangerous fire behavior across the region. This is a critical event for the affected communities and highlights the ongoing challenges of climate-related disasters in Australia.

The fires have impacted several towns, with Longwood East being severely hit. The Country Fire Authority described the damage as if “a bomb’s gone off,” underscoring the intensity of the blazes. Emergency warnings have been issued across south-eastern Australia, urging residents in fire-prone areas to evacuate immediately for their safety.

Three people, including a child, are reported missing after a house was destroyed in Longwood East. Emergency services are issuing warnings and urging evacuations in affected areas.

Around 40 fires were burning across Victoria at the peak of the crisis. The fire danger ratings in Victoria and South Australia reached “catastrophic” and “extreme” levels, signifying the highest level of risk.

Authorities are grappling with multiple out-of-control fires, particularly in central and north-eastern Victoria. The combination of high temperatures and powerful winds is making firefighting efforts exceptionally difficult and unpredictable.

Several properties have been confirmed destroyed, and the number of missing individuals remains a grave concern for emergency responders and local authorities.

Police are actively searching for the missing man, woman, and child who were last accounted for at a home in Longwood East that was subsequently consumed by flames.

Fire officials have cautioned that the situation could escalate further, with numerous towns remaining under imminent threat from the advancing wildfires.

The government and emergency services are providing updates and guidance to residents, emphasizing the importance of heeding evacuation orders without delay.
